My favorite is to split your guys into two groups and move them up the side of the screen in a line, starting with an officer and a special ops for both teams, and then you can get more soldiers to join each team so the teams are both equal. Also make sure before the 15th wave to have two medics trailing behind each team. Move the team up in a line on the side of the screen up the map to get to a new part, and that gives you lots of tactical points and XP. It also makes a fresh new wave of soldiers. After a while of that there'll be like 10 troops in each team. Then you can move up one more time then set your defenses on the next area. The points it gives you will allow you to hire more gunners at the back.
